Hi Dave, Sima,
this is the weekly PR for drm-misc-next. It's the usual set of
fixes and driver updates. Statistics computation for shared GEM BOs
has been updated to take imported DMA bufs into account. This can
result in different output from fdinfo files, which could be seen
as a UAPI change.

Hi Dave and Daniel,
this is the weekly PR for drm-misc-next. This big change is that the
old drivers for userspace modesetting have been removed. Nouveau has
also lost support for these old ioctls and is therefore now requiring
libdrm 2.4.33.
